  • Patent number: 11037133
    Abstract: Provided is a method for selectively displaying information regarding activity in a geographic area. The method may include receiving data regarding a plurality of card-present payment transactions that have been conducted in the geographic area during a time interval, determining a plurality of segments of the geographic area, assigning each of the transactions to the segment in which the transaction was conducted, determining aggregate transaction data for each of the segments based on data regarding the transactions that have been assigned to that segment; generating a transaction index for each segment based on a comparison of the aggregate transaction data of that segment with aggregate transaction data of at least one different segment and/or least one predetermined metric, and generating a visual representation comprising data regarding the transaction index of at least one of the segments. A system and computer program product are also provided.

  • Patent number: 10755280
    Abstract: Described herein are systems and methods for providing accurate assessments of existing fraud rules while controlling for various transaction risks. In some embodiments, transaction data may be obtained from a number of entities and may be segmented by applying various filters. Once segmented, each segment may be analyzed to obtain metrics for a target entity. A separate set of peers is dynamically determined for each segment. The metric values for the target entity may then be compared to the metric values for the peers in the peer set to assess the target entity's performance with respect to each segment. Based on a variance of the target entity from its peers, the system may identify the segment as an opportunity. A rule may then be generated automatically based on the identified segment. In some embodiments, the rule may be added to a rule file for automatic implementation by the target entity.
